It is the root of the red ginseng or red ginseng with white flowers which are both labiates. The red ginseng is herbage living for several years. The root is fatty and thick, the cortex is red. The caulis is grown with fluff. The odd number has more flowers, constituting false raceme, covered by gland hair and long fluff. Round umbrella inflorescence has 6 flowers or more, constituting false inflorescence, covered by gland hair and long fluff; the corolla is blue and purple or white (the red ginseng with white flowers)
